104597192543818964504
Barcode
Even
104597192543818964504 is even
Previous even number is 104597192543818964502
Next even number is 104597192543818964506
Cubed
1144353187991480820587684890525474477806345872179841558296064
Squared
Hexadecimal
Binary
1011010101110010011111000000111000001011101011101110101111000011000